APEC stands for ‘Asia-Pacific Economic Cooperation’
So what is APEC I hear you ask? APEC is basically a corporation that involves countries such as Australia, Brunei, Canada, Chile, Chinese Taipei, Hong Kong, Indonesia, Japan, Malaysia, Mexico, New Zealand, PNG, China, Peru, Philippines, Russia, Singapore, Korea, Thailand, USA Vietnam.
It was started in 1989 by Bob Hawk (Aussie Prime Minister at the time) as a means to help Asian Pacific countries deal with matters such as regional economy, cooperation, trade and investment.

So this is what they did. They decided that they would try to get near the InterContinental Hotel, which is where US President George W Bush is staying. The streets around this hotel have been bombarded with a lot of security, snipers that are on the rooftops of other hotels and the hotel itself to ensure no one tries to hurt Mr Bush, and basically, you need ID to get through security.
The Chasers got past security with fake ID’s.
And these are the fake ID's they used

What The Chasers did was pretty clever to be honest, they staged a motorcade involving two black vans, a hire car with Canadian flags on the bonnet, two very unofficial-looking motorcycles and jogging trying to breach security.
They basically got through 2 checkpoints of security and nearly got in the hotel George Bush was staying in.
Chas and Julian remained un-noticed until Chas had gotten out of the car dressed as Osama Bin Laden.

"All 11 have been charged under the new APEC legislation with entering a restricted area without justification.
They were all granted bail, but on the condition that none of the group can enter any of the declared security zones during APEC.
Police say that while it appears the stunt was a prank, the current security environment was not the place to do it in.
The group did not offer any comment as they were released."
